Birth control patch put to the test: what happens when you miss a dose?
NCT ID NCT07365904
Summary
This study aims to see how well a birth control patch prevents ovulation when women intentionally make mistakes in applying it, like leaving it on too long. Researchers will recruit 60 healthy women aged 18-35 to wear the patch for 84 days while following specific, incorrect application schedules. The goal is to understand the patch's real-world effectiveness and safety when used imperfectly.
